James E. (Ned) Jackson is a professor in the Department of Chemistry at Michigan State University. His research focuses on Mechanism Design and Green Organic Materials Chemistry, exploring molecular interactions and their applications in practical chemistry. Jackson's work includes studying hydrogen bonds, computational modeling, and developing green catalysts for renewable chemical pathways. He has published extensively on dihydrogen bonding and aromaticity-modulated hydrogen bonding. Jackson has also conducted significant research on the electrocatalytic upgrading of biomass-derived feedstocks and optimizing catalyst conditions for various reactions. He is dedicated to training scientists in advanced research roles and enhancing the understanding of molecular characteristics for targeted applications in chemistry.
